S&P DJI now announces that it will remove all bonds from issuers whose Country of Risk is Russia or Belarus with the upcoming rebalancing effective after the close of business on Thursday, March 31, 2022. The bonds will continue to be priced in the index as per the evaluated prices from the designated pricing vendor. Please note that these changes will first be visible to clients in the pro-forma (PRO.SPFIC) files, where applicable, beginning on Monday, March 28, 2022.

Bond Markets Forecast Long Financial Freeze for Russia

11:48am, Tuesday, 15'th Mar 2022 The Wall Street Journal
As default fears mount, Russian bonds are trading at prices near the low-water mark set by Argentina, which took 15 years to return to international markets.

Macrotech Developers repays offshore bonds worth $170 million

06:59am, Tuesday, 15'th Mar 2022 Economic Times India
Real estate major Lodha Group, listed as Macrotech Developers, has redeemed offshore bonds of principal amount of $170 million or around Rs 1,300 crore. The company has repaid this debt nearly a year ahead of scheduled maturity of these bonds in March 2023.
TOKYO: Japan’s Nikkei index eked out a gain in the morning session on Tuesday, buoyed by strong economic data from neighbour and key trade partner China. Markets swung between small gains and losses as investors weighed risks such as rapid spread of COVID-19 in China, the continuing conflict in Ukraine and a potentially aggressive monetary policy tightening by the US Federal Reserve later this week. The Nikkei share average added 0.31% to 25,385.11 as of the midday break, after starting the session down about 0.35% and then rising as much as 0.46%. The index always kept solidly above the psychological 25,000-mark. About three times as many shares rose as fell on the Nikkei. Every subsector advanced except energy, which was weighed down by a sharp retreat in crude oil prices. Consumer non-cyclicals fared best, followed by utilities and financials, which saw their profit outlooks improved by firmer long-term bond yields. The broader Topix rallied 0.88% to 1,828.26. Data on Tuesday showed strong gains in Chinese industrial production and retail sales for February, lifting the Nikkei towards the midday close.

Credit Has Cracked, And Now The CLO Defaults Begin

03:25am, Tuesday, 15'th Mar 2022 Zero Hedge
Credit Has Cracked, And Now The CLO Defaults Begin Last Friday we reported that credit is “cracking", quoting from the ominous words of BofA strategist Michael Hartnett who chose to describe the bond markets currently, and as we noted, "it is a very ugly picture indeed - for both price… and flows." Since then, credit has only gone from bad to worse, and amid Monday''s rout, junk bonds (HYG) finally took out the psychological level of 80, a level last hit during the depths of the covid crash (just before the Fed stepped in and started buying bonds). But while the collapse in junk is ominous, the first real casualties in credit took place in Europe, where we just observed the first CLO defaults this year, which as Bloomberg''s Tatiana Darie says, echoing out earlier observations, are "adding to signs of stress in junk-rated credit markets, which remain frozen, and could further spook investors already concerned about the worsening economic outlook." What happened? Three issuers across CLO portfolios were classified as defaulted in 2022 so far, according to Deutsche Bank.
